Ultrasonic Cleaning System for Aerospace Assembly | Integrated Cleaning Solutions for Complex Components
Three workstations operate in parallel, increasing production capacity by 3 times.
- Modular three-cabin design enables seamless process connection.
- Ultrasonic Cleaning Cabin (left cabin): With a standard volume of 60L (customization from 10L to 200L is supported), it is equipped with a reversible cleaning basket (flipping angle: 0 - 90°). The single-batch processing capacity is 50% higher than that of traditional single machines. The bottom flow guide plate design ensures that the uniformity of ultrasonic energy reaches 95% (the measured sound field deviation < 3%), enabling blind - spot-free cleaning of complex structural parts.
- Steam Bath Cabin (middle cabin): Adopting a 316L stainless steel jacket structure (wall thickness 5mm), the steam heating efficiency is increased by 30%. It only takes 5 minutes to heat up from room temperature to 120°C. The spray arm rotates 360° (speed 150rpm) and, combined with 0.5mm fine - hole nozzles, achieves 90° vertical steam scouring on the surface of workpieces, with a cleanliness rate of blind corners reaching 98.7%.
- Cooling and Drying Cabin (right cabin): It is equipped with a dual-channel heat exchanger, increasing the hot air circulation rate to 20 times per minute. The drying time is shortened to 5 minutes per batch (traditional equipment requires 15 minutes). The air pressure balance valve automatically adjusts the internal pressure of the cabin (±50Pa), preventing external dust from flowing back when the door is opened, and is suitable for environments in Class 10,000 clean workshops.
- Energy-saving and consumption-reducing design reduces operating costs by 40%.
- Steam waste heat recovery: The exhaust gas from the bath cabin (temperature 100 - 120°C) preheats the cleaning solution through a plate heat exchanger (the heating - up efficiency is increased by 60%). Each shift (8 hours) saves 300kg of steam consumption (equivalent to a reduction of 200kg in CO₂ emissions).
- Intelligent sleep mode: The device automatically enters a low-power state (power consumption < 50W) after 10 minutes of idleness. The ultrasonic vibrating plate and steam generator start and stop in sections, saving 35% of energy during non-full-load operation. The hourly energy consumption of the 60L model is ≤0.8kWh (40% less than similar equipment).
